About the Role

The OHE Foreman leads a crew in daily overhead electrical cable placement, ensuring safety, tracking labor hours, conducting safety briefings and inspections, and coordinating with other departments. The role oversees the line team, manages project quality and schedule, and serves as a qualified observer for critical aerial work. • Obtain required materials, permits, and licenses for each job. • Oversee project work, ensuring quality and on‑time completion. • Enforce safety standards higher of MasTec or customer requirements. • Lead daily toolbox talks and conduct weekly safety inspections. • Perform aerial tasks such as new cable installs, pole transfers, strand building, cable hanging, and lashing when not acting as a qualified observer. • Place overhead electrical cables and connect wires to terminals and hardware. • Coordinate and supervise crew digging, product placement, and conduit installation. • Operate equipment, drive, and haul materials to and from job sites. • Train new hires and trainees in trade skills.

What You Bring

The position requires frequent bending, squatting, climbing, lifting up to 50 lb, and working in all weather conditions. Employees must maintain clear vision, precise hand‑eye coordination, and the ability to distinguish colors while performing physically demanding tasks. • Minimum qualifications: high school diploma or equivalent, 6 + years experience, 2 + years supervisory experience, Class A CDL. • Preferred qualifications: 8 + years experience with supervision/training, OSHA 20 certification.
